Ingredients: You'll Need These Simple Staples

  • 1 cup pumpkin puree (not pumpkin pie filling)
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 1/4 cup packed light brown sugar
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 1/4 teaspoon ground nutmeg
  • 1/4 teaspoon ground cloves
  • Pinch of salt
  • Pizzelle iron (electric or stovetop)
  • Cooking spray

Step-by-Step Instructions: Making Pumpkin Pizzelle Magic

Step 1: Preparing the Batter

In a large bowl, whisk together the pumpkin puree, granulated sugar, and brown sugar until well combined. Beat in the eggs one at a time, followed by the vanilla extract. This is a great time to get the kids involved in the homemade cooking process!

Step 2: Dry Ingredients

In a separate b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, cinnamon, nutmeg, cloves, and salt.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, mixing until just combined. Be careful not to overmix!

Step 3: Cooking the Pizzelles

Heat your pizzelle iron according to the manufacturer's instructions. Lightly spray the iron with cooking spray. Pour about 1-2 tablespoons of batter onto the hot iron, depending on the size of your molds. Close the iron and cook for 2-3 minutes, or until golden brown and crisp.

Step 4: Cooling and Serving

Carefully remove the cooked pizzelle from the iron and place it on a wire rack to cool completely. Repeat with the remaining batter. Once cool, store your delicious pumpkin pizzelles in an airtight container at room temperature.

Cooking Tips for Perfect Pizzelles:

  • Don't Overmix: Overmixing the batter can lead to tough pizzelles. Mix until just combined.
  • Even Heating: Ensure your pizzelle iron is evenly heated to get consistently cooked pizzelles.
  • Batter Consistency: If the batter seems too thick, add a teaspoon of milk or water at a time until it reaches a pourable consistency.
  • Cooling Time: Allow the pizzelles to cool completely on a wire rack before stacking them. This prevents them from becoming soggy.

Variations: Get Creative with Your Pumpkin Pizzelles!

  • Chocolate Drizzle: Melt some dark chocolate and drizzle it over the cooled pizzelles for an extra decadent treat.
  • Spiced Pecans: Add 1/4 cup of chopped pecans to the batter for added crunch and flavor.
  • White Chocolate Chips: Incorporate 1/2 cup of white chocolate chips into the batter for a sweet surprise.
